Makers release teaser of Kalank

| @indiablooms | Mar 12, 2019, at 04:40 pm

Mumbai, Mar 12 (IBNS): Makers of upcoming Bollywood movie Kalank released the teaser of it.

" #KalankTeaser is stunning... Transports you to the bygone era [1940s]... Great to see a lavishly-mounted multi-starrer in today’s times... #Kalank releases 17 April 2019... Link," sharing the teaser film critic Taran Adarsh tweeted.

Abhishek Verman directorial upcoming Hindi film Kalank is slated to hit the big screens on Apr 17.

Kalank is a period drama.

The star cast of the film includes Madhuri Dixit, Sonakshi Sinha, Alia Bhatt, Varun Dhawan, Aditya Roy Kapur and Sanjay Dutt.
